Introduction

Dr. Ben Lim is the Founder and Director of the LIFE INSTITUTE of MENTORING, SUPERVISION & THERAPY (aka LIMS Therapy). Ben is passionate about partnering with God and you in promoting your wholeness and psychological well-being. He has been providing counseling to individuals, couples, and families for the past 30 years. He brings vast experience as a licensed Marriage & Family Therapist in California (LMFT 46911), and as a Clinical Fellow and Approved Supervisor of the American Association of Marriage and Family Therapy. He is the Professor Emeritus & former Program Director of the Marital and Family Therapy and Mental Health Counseling at Bethel Seminary (now Bethel University). Dr. Ben is committed to training mental health professionals not only in the United States but also in the Pacific Rim. Dr. Ben is married to Dr Sohleong Lim and together they have three adult children.
